Robert Parker's Wine Advocate: 92 points
While there's no Les Glorieuses in 2012, the 2012 Coteaux du Languedoc Pic Saint Loup Metairies du Clos Vieilles Vignes is superb, with lots of sweet raspberry and blackberry fruit, dried herbs, flowers and pepper flowing to a medium to full-bodied, elegant, yet structured red that has building tannin and a great finish. It shows the house style with it purity of fruit and firm, focused feel, and will benefit from short term cellaring. Give it 2-3 years and drink bottles through 2027.
Review date: April 2015
